Fully compliant with the Utilities Contracts Regulations 2016, our Utilities Works and Services framework serves the EWNI (England, Wales and Northern Ireland) and Scottish markets for projects, supporting:
Water infrastructure
Ports, waterways and harbours
Rail
Energy
With unlimited project value restrictions, this framework is designed to empower public sector organisations to shape their civil engineering and construction utilities projects and programmes, with leading contractors, collaborative contracts, performance measurement, and an accelerated direct award model that we operate.

Civil Engineering and Construction Consultancy Services for Utilities
2 suppliers
The services will comprise all types of construction, civil engineering, and infrastructure consultancy services. The specific services that may be procured under the Framework cannot be clearly defined at this stage, however the nature and types of services required may include those works and services identified by Common Procurement Vocabulary (CPV) codes on or in connection with any land or property and related asset owned, rented, leased or developed by any of the utilities eligible to use the Framework, or on property or related assets in which any of the utilities may have an interest at the time or prospectively and may include construction, civil engineering and infrastructure consultancy commissions in the following sectors amongst others: Gas and Heat, Electricity, Water, Nuclear, Ports, Airports, and Transport services (including Railway, Automated systems, Tramway, Trolley bus, Bus, or Cable). Lot one value is 250,000,000 GBP over six years or 41,666,666 GBP per annum. Commissions called off from the framework will be valued from 0 GBP to 250 000 000 GBP plus. Bidders must be able to demonstrate an annual turnover in excess of 40 000 000 GBP.
